Ethyl 2,6-difluoro-3-methylbenzoate

Description:
Ethyl 2,6-difluoro-3-methylbenzoate is an organic compound characterized by its ester functional group, which is derived from benzoic acid. This compound features a benzene ring substituted with two fluorine atoms at the 2 and 6 positions and a methyl group at the 3 position, contributing to its unique chemical properties. The presence of fluorine atoms typically enhances the compound's lipophilicity and can influence its reactivity and stability. Ethyl 2,6-difluoro-3-methylbenzoate is likely to be a colorless to pale yellow liquid with a pleasant odor, commonly used in organic synthesis and as an intermediate in the production of pharmaceuticals or agrochemicals. Its molecular structure suggests potential applications in various fields, including materials science and medicinal chemistry. As with many fluorinated compounds, it may exhibit distinct biological activity and environmental behavior, warranting careful handling and assessment of its safety profile.
Formula:C10H10F2O2
InChI:InChI=1S/C10H10F2O2/c1-3-14-10(13)8-7(11)5-4-6(2)9(8)12/h4-5H,3H2,1-2H3
InChI key:InChIKey=IWFXOLBZIKXIRR-UHFFFAOYSA-N
SMILES:C(OCC)(=O)C1=C(F)C(C)=CC=C1F
Synonyms:
  • Benzoic acid, 2,6-difluoro-3-methyl-, ethyl ester (9CI)
  • Ethyl 2,6-difluoro-3-methylbenzoate
  • Benzoic acid, 2,6-difluoro-3-methyl-, ethyl ester
